The property is inspected and find any major flaws that could lead to urgent or future maintenance problems and issues due to gradual decline. We look for structural problems, any signs that the property is a leaky building or has issues due to delayed maintenance such as weatherboards rotting because of peeling paint and areas that are damp or mould.

What To Be On the Look Out For

The following issues could cost a lot to resolve:

Black plastic piping: Look for them if the household was built or re-plumbed between the late 1970s and the early 1980s. They’re known to leak. Insurers are unlikely cover damage that is caused by this type of pipe, in the event that you knew they were there.

Weatherside siding: The weatherboard can leak. If the house was constructed in the 1980s, it could have Weatherside.

Monolithic Plaster cladding: Used in the 1980s and into the mid-2000s A lot of "leaky houses" have this cladding. The exterior walls usually have an unbroken or smooth appearance.

Asbestos construction: Used widely from mid-1940s to mid-1980s. It is often found in roofs, ceilings under lino, fences. If you find asbestos in an address, you should seek out expert advice about the risks it presents, how it can be removed the length of time it will take to removeit, and the price of removal.

Pre-Purchase Building & House Inspections Upper Hutt

Our comprehensive pre-purchase inspection will reveal any issues that may need remedial attention.

  • A thorough assessment of the structure and weather-tightness of the visible parts.
  • A review for the services that the house receives (given affordable access).
  • A cursory survey of out-buildings, immediate grounds and site drainage.
  • Non-invasive moisture testing for areas with high risk and potential issues like door and window access points and rooms that are wet (bathrooms laundry, bathrooms etc.) is an integral part of the services offered.
  • Identification of maintenance items.
  • Recognising additions and modifications post original construction requiring permission or approval.
